Developing a Well-thought-out Trading Strategy
Creating and following a well-thought-out trading strategy is essential for consistent profitability.
Common Mistake: Lack of a Defined Strategy
One of the most common mistakes made by forex traders is not having a clearly defined trading strategy. Without a well-defined plan, traders often make impulsive and irrational decisions, leading to losses instead of profits.
Not having a trading strategy means that forex traders are more susceptible to emotions and market fluctuations. They may enter trades on a whim or react impulsively to short-term price movements, without considering the long-term trends and indicators.
A well-thought-out trading strategy, on the other hand, involves thorough analysis, risk management, and specific entry and exit points. It considers various factors such as market conditions, economic news, technical analysis, and risk tolerance.
By developing a defined trading strategy, forex traders can minimize emotional decision-making and trade with a clear focus. It helps them stay disciplined, consistent, and objective, leading to better trading outcomes in the long run.

Managing Risk and Emotions in Forex Trading
Effective risk management and controlling emotions are critical elements to successful forex trading. Traders who neglect these aspects put their capital at stake and may face significant losses.
Common Mistake: Ignoring Risk Management
Ignoring proper risk management is a blunder that can have severe consequences in forex trading. By neglecting risk management techniques such as setting stop-loss orders and diversifying their portfolio, traders become vulnerable to unexpected market fluctuations that can result in substantial losses. It is essential to implement risk management strategies to protect one’s capital.
Common Mistake: Letting Emotions Drive Decisions
Allowing emotions to influence trading decisions is a grave error that can lead to poor outcomes in forex trading. When traders make impulsive actions driven by fear, greed, or excitement, they often deviate from their trading plan and make irrational choices. It is crucial to maintain a calm and disciplined mindset while trading and make decisions based on sound analysis rather than emotions.
